Natural Tomato, Carrot, Orange, and Ginger Juice: A Nutrient-Rich Drink for Everyday Wellness



Fresh fruit and vegetable juices have become increasingly popular among people looking for simple ways to include more vitamins, minerals, and antioxidants in their daily diet. One combination that stands out is a homemade juice made with tomato, carrot, orange, and ginger. These four ingredients are widely recognized for their nutritional value and can work together to create a refreshing drink that supports overall health.

Although some social media posts describe this juice as a "zero cholesterol" or "zero inflammation" miracle, those claims are exaggerated. No single food or drink can eliminate cholesterol or cure inflammation. However, this juice can be a healthy addition to a balanced lifestyle and may help support heart health, immune function, digestion, and general well-being.

Why This Juice Is So Popular

Each ingredient contributes unique nutrients that complement one another:

  • Tomatoes provide lycopene, vitamin C, potassium, and antioxidants.

  • Carrots are rich in beta-carotene, which the body converts into vitamin A.

  • Oranges supply vitamin C and natural citrus antioxidants.

  • Ginger contains gingerol, a bioactive compound known for its antioxidant and anti-inflammatory properties.

Together, these ingredients create a naturally sweet, refreshing beverage that is low in added sugar and rich in beneficial plant compounds.


Ingredients

You will need:

  • 1 large ripe tomato

  • 1 medium carrot

  • Juice of 1 fresh orange

  • 1 small piece of fresh ginger (about 1 cm)

  • ½ glass (about 100 ml) of water

  • 1 teaspoon pure honey (optional)


Preparation

Making this juice takes only a few minutes.

Step 1

Wash the tomato, carrot, and ginger thoroughly.

Step 2

Peel the carrot and ginger if desired, then cut them into small pieces.

Step 3

Squeeze the juice from the orange.

Step 4

Place the tomato, carrot, orange juice, ginger, and water into a blender.

Step 5

Blend for approximately 40–60 seconds until smooth.

Step 6

Taste the juice. If you prefer a sweeter flavor, stir in one teaspoon of honey.

Step 7

Drink immediately after preparation to enjoy the freshest flavor and preserve heat-sensitive nutrients such as vitamin C.


How Often Can You Drink It?

Most healthy adults can enjoy one glass several times a week as part of a balanced diet.

Many people prefer drinking it:

  • In the morning before breakfast

  • Three to five times per week

  • After exercise for natural hydration

There is no scientific evidence that drinking it on an empty stomach is necessary for health benefits. Choose the time that best suits your routine.


Nutritional Benefits of Tomatoes

Tomatoes are among the richest dietary sources of lycopene, a red pigment with strong antioxidant activity.

They also contain:

  • Vitamin C

  • Potassium

  • Folate

  • Vitamin K

Research suggests that diets rich in tomatoes are associated with better cardiovascular health because antioxidants help protect cells from oxidative stress.

Cooking tomatoes actually increases lycopene availability, but fresh tomatoes still provide valuable nutrients.


Carrots: Excellent for Eye Health

Carrots are famous for their beta-carotene content.

The body converts beta-carotene into vitamin A, which contributes to:

  • Normal vision

  • Healthy skin

  • Immune function

  • Maintenance of mucous membranes

Carrots also provide:

  • Fiber

  • Potassium

  • Vitamin K1

  • Various antioxidants

Eating carrots regularly is associated with improved intake of protective plant nutrients.


Orange Juice: A Vitamin C Boost

Fresh oranges are well known for supplying vitamin C.

Vitamin C supports:

  • Normal immune system function

  • Collagen formation

  • Healthy skin

  • Blood vessel health

  • Iron absorption from plant foods

Oranges also contain flavonoids, which act as antioxidants and contribute to overall health.


Ginger: A Traditional Wellness Ingredient

Fresh ginger has been used for centuries in traditional cuisines and herbal practices.

Scientific research suggests ginger may help:

  • Ease occasional nausea

  • Support healthy digestion

  • Reduce bloating

  • Provide antioxidant activity

  • Support the body's normal inflammatory response

Adding a small amount gives the juice a pleasant spicy flavor while contributing beneficial plant compounds.


Possible Health Benefits

When consumed as part of an overall healthy eating pattern, this juice may help support:

1. Heart Health

Tomatoes, oranges, and carrots contain antioxidants that support cardiovascular wellness.

2. Healthy Blood Pressure

Tomatoes provide potassium, an important mineral involved in maintaining normal blood pressure.

3. Immune Function

Vitamin C from oranges and tomatoes contributes to the normal function of the immune system.

4. Healthy Digestion

Ginger may help relieve mild digestive discomfort and support normal digestion.

5. Eye Health

Beta-carotene from carrots supports healthy vision.

6. Skin Health

Vitamin C contributes to normal collagen formation for healthy skin.

7. Antioxidant Protection

All four ingredients supply antioxidants that help protect cells from oxidative stress.

8. Natural Hydration

Because the drink contains water-rich fruits and vegetables, it also contributes to hydration.

9. Energy Support

The natural carbohydrates from fruits provide gentle energy without added refined sugar.

10. Healthy Lifestyle Replacement

Replacing sugary soft drinks with fresh homemade juice can reduce intake of added sugars while increasing fruit and vegetable consumption.


Does This Juice Lower Cholesterol?

Some online articles claim this juice completely eliminates cholesterol.

That is not accurate.

However, ingredients such as tomatoes and carrots contain nutrients that may support heart health when included in an overall healthy diet.

Maintaining healthy cholesterol usually requires a combination of:

  • Regular exercise

  • A balanced diet rich in vegetables, fruits, whole grains, and legumes

  • Maintaining a healthy weight

  • Not smoking

  • Following medical advice if cholesterol is elevated

No single juice can replace these habits.


Does It Reduce Inflammation?

Ginger contains compounds with anti-inflammatory properties.

Tomatoes and oranges also provide antioxidants that help protect cells.

While these nutrients support the body's normal response to inflammation, they do not eliminate chronic inflammatory diseases or replace medical treatment.


Extra Ways to Customize the Juice

You can modify the recipe depending on your preferences.

Some popular additions include:

Spinach

Adds iron, folate, and vitamin K.

Parsley

Provides additional vitamin C and antioxidants.

Mango

Adds natural sweetness and extra beta-carotene.

Coconut Water

Provides electrolytes for hydration.

Chia Seeds

Increase fiber and healthy omega-3 fats.


Helpful Tips

For the best flavor:

  • Choose ripe tomatoes.

  • Use freshly squeezed orange juice instead of bottled juice.

  • Adjust the amount of ginger to your taste.

  • Drink immediately after blending.

  • Refrigerate leftovers for no longer than 24 hours.


Precautions

Although this juice is made with wholesome ingredients, it may not be suitable for everyone.

Take care if:

  • You have allergies to any ingredient.

  • You experience acid reflux, as citrus and tomato may worsen symptoms.

  • You take blood-thinning medication, since ginger may interact in large amounts.

  • You have diabetes, because fruit juice still contains natural sugars.

If you have a chronic medical condition, ask your healthcare professional whether this juice is appropriate for you.
